Tanvi Palshikar has joined JW Marriott Goa as Pastry Chef, bringing with her over a decade of culinary experience and a distinctive professional journey from interior design to pastry arts. At JW Marriott Goa, Tanvi Palshikar will lead the pastry division, overseeing dessert innovation, menu curation and team leadership across the resort’s culinary operations.
A Career Transition from Design to Pastry Arts
Tanvi Palshikar began her professional journey as an interior designer before transitioning into the culinary field. Her background in spatial design shaped her approach to pastry, influencing her focus on proportion, detail and visual composition.
She first gained recognition as a Cake Artist, creating customised edible designs inspired by sketches and conceptual art. Her early work established her as a creative professional capable of translating artistic concepts into structured pastry formats.

Growth Within Marriott International
Tanvi Palshikar entered the food and beverage sector with JW Marriott Pune, where she progressed from Chef de Partie to Junior Sous Chef and subsequently Pastry Sous Chef. During her tenure, she led pastry operations across multiple outlets including pastry shops, all-day dining brunches and large-format banquet functions serving over 2000 guests daily.
Her responsibilities included operational oversight, audit management, menu development, guest engagement and team mentoring. She played an integral role in maintaining quality standards and operational consistency within the pastry department.
Within Marriott International, Tanvi Palshikar was recognised as a Leading Lady Chef. She also completed a specialised Bakery & Pastry course through the Lavonne × Marriott collaboration, further strengthening her technical foundation.

Leadership Across Multi-Outlet Operations
Following her tenure at JW Marriott Pune, Tanvi Palshikar assumed a broader leadership position with a Pune-based hospitality group. In this role, she managed pastry operations for two restaurants and a B2B vertical. Her focus included dessert research and development, plating standards, training modules and cost control frameworks.
Her expertise spans cakes, pastries, entremets, petite gâteaux, chocolate work and bespoke celebration confections. She is recognised for structured menu planning, flavour pairing precision and custom confectionery design.
National Media Recognition
Tanvi Palshikar’s craft has received attention in national and regional media. Her fully edible ‘Paithani Saree’ cake, designed with intricate detailing and edible jewellery elements, was featured in leading regional publications in Pune. Her work has also been covered by BBC Marathi and History TV18, highlighting her design-led pastry approach.
Mandate at JW Marriott Goa
At JW Marriott Goa, Tanvi Palshikar will lead a dedicated pastry team and oversee dessert strategy across the resort’s outlets. Her mandate includes developing refined dessert experiences, personalised celebration cakes and structured pastry offerings aligned with the property’s culinary positioning.
Her appointment strengthens JW Marriott Goa’s pastry leadership while reinforcing its commitment to consistent quality and innovation within its award-winning culinary program.
